MELROSE — Chief Michael L. Lyle is pleased to share that the Melrose Police Department assisted in removing several ducklings who fell into a storm drain today. 

At 8:20 a.m., Melrose Police were dispatched to Oak Grove Avenue for a report of ducklings falling into a storm drain. Upon arrival, Officer Daniel Riordan and Sgt. Nikolaus Macintosh observed seven ducklings in the drain. 

With assistance from Bob Divola and the Melrose Department of Public Works and a Windsor at Oak Grove employee, Sgt. Macintosh and Officer Riordan were able to use a pool skimmer to safely extricate all seven of the ducklings and reunite them with their mother.
